Output 3260468b8a238150b05a272a5ac0838278571a33bd009951f063d17861631474:8

value
420040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02e96212ae54d9531d32cd77433e06abd9a3bbf2 OP_EQUAL
address
31xQrfmpjhEYRHZXHhw6aBiV6dL2yTqz4K
transaction
3260468b8a238150b05a272a5ac0838278571a33bd009951f063d17861631474
spent
true